- X/*
- X * Response codes for NNTP server
- X *
- X * @(#)nntp.h 1.7 (Berkeley) 1/11/88
- X *
- X * First digit:
- X *
- X * 1xx Informative message
- X * 2xx Command ok
- X * 3xx Command ok so far, continue
- X * 4xx Command was correct, but couldn't be performed
- X * for some specified reason.
- X * 5xx Command unimplemented, incorrect, or a
- X * program error has occured.
- X *
- X * Second digit:
- X *
- X * x0x Connection, setup, miscellaneous
- X * x1x Newsgroup selection
- X * x2x Article selection
- X * x3x Distribution
- X * x4x Posting
- X */
